Fraser Malcolm

Managing Director Co-Head of Structured Products

Mr. Malcolm is a Managing Director in Houlihan Lokey’s Financial and Valuation Advisory business and Co-Head of Structured Products. His area of expertise is the provision of valuation services related to the structured finance market, from public securitisation structures to bespoke private credit exposures. Mr. Malcolm is based in the firm’s London office.

Previously, Mr. Malcolm was the Managing Partner and Chief Executive Officer of Prytania Solutions Limited (PSL), a technology-focused structured products valuations company, which was acquired by Houlihan Lokey in 2024. As a founder of PSL, he was responsible for developing the strategy of the firm with the objective of becoming a best-in-class valuation services provider. Before that, Mr. Malcolm was a Managing Director at Dresdner Kleinwort, where he ran the securitised products trading and syndicate desk, covering mainly European asset classes and jurisdictions. While there, he was heavily involved in the development of new securitisation markets in countries such as Spain and Italy. 

Prior to joining Dresdner Kleinwort, Mr. Malcolm ran the asset-backed securities trading desk at HSBC, having spent several years in various risk management roles covering all aspects of fixed income and derivatives. At HSBC, he also co-authored a book on risk management, Derivatives: Optimal Risk Control, which was published by FT Pitman in 1999. 

Mr. Malcolm holds a BA (Hons) in International Relations (with Economics) from Coventry University and an MBA in Finance from Kingston University London.
